**Ticket: Config drift — per-tenant rate quotas (Meterhawk)**

Support flagged that Varnmill Logistics is being throttled at half their contracted quota. Cause: the staging quota file was promoted to prod during last week's hotfix, overwriting three tenant overrides. No code change needed — we'll re-apply the canonical values. For reference, production should match the following configuration.

deployment values, hahap-kagef:
[silok]
team = oliax
access_code = ac_e8a226
host = silok.qirvannet.internal
port = 3306
owner = wenox.briius
peer = jordor.braskforge.test

For the warehouse shift lead at the new Redmarsh depot: the first uniform consignment ships tomorrow. Contents: forty hi-vis jackets, sixty polo shirts in mixed sizes, twenty pairs of safety boots, all itemised on the enclosed packing sheet. Please count against the sheet on arrival rather than the box labels, as two cartons were repacked. Any shortages should be noted on the delivery slip before signing. Storage racks in bay two are already cleared. The confidential hand-over instruction for the courier follows below.

drop instructions, hahip-badug: the quenox ralath courier leaves the kaseth fraiel rusiel tameth belys istdor ralion giliel ledger at gate 7830 under passcode 165413

Pop-Up Office — Bramwick Trade Fair

During the Bramwick Expo, Ostermill Group operates a temporary office unit at Stand Row F of the exhibition hall. The facilities desk is responsible for opening the unit at 07:30 and securing it by 19:00 each day. Deliveries should be logged in the pop-up register, and the rear storage pod must stay locked during show hours. The pod and main unit share one keypad, using the code below.

door code, tajof-kageg: bdg-QVDCE-3

## Provenance — Reset Flow Revamp

The Drossel password reset revamp builds from `auth-reset-v2` on the Calperin pipeline. Artifacts are signed at stage three; unsigned builds never reach staging. Release manager checklist: confirm the SBOM diff is clean, confirm the Harwick security gate passed, confirm no vendored crypto changed since the last audited tag. Rollback target is the prior signed artifact, retained for 90 days. Do not promote anything built outside the pipeline. The approved release artifact is identified by the token below.

build token for tawif-bahip: htk31_68bba16e1afabfef4ecc69408c06f16